python函式呼叫之自我呼叫與C 比較

2022-09-13 20:54:24 字數 1531 閱讀 8892

c++下的函式自我自我呼叫

第一種方法

1 #include 2

using

namespace

std;34

intrel_do()

13else

if(a==2

) 17

第二種方法

兩種方法比較可以發現,rel_do()方法中,呼叫rel_do方法前加不加return都可以正常執行。

而在python中必須使用return。否則返回none,並且不報錯

1

defreal_do():

2 do = input('

1:確認\n'3

'2:取消')

在j**a中,return可以放在rel_do()方法前面也可以放在函式最後返回1.

1

package

j**azero;23

import

j**a.util.scanner;45

public

class

test

12static

intrel_do()

22else

if(a==2)

27else

3233

return 1;34}

3536 }

1

package

j**azero;23

import

j**a.util.scanner;45

public

class

test

12static

intrel_do()

22else

if(a==2)

27else

3233}34

35 }

c 函式呼叫之函式定義

例如 includevoid 首先定義乙個 函式 int main 再定義乙個main 函式 void 緊接著執行這個函式,輸出內容見下 解釋以上程式 在每乙個函式的定義中,都使用了using namespace std 編譯指令。1 為什麼要使用函式原型 函式 編譯器,這裡有函式,你快把它編譯把,...

python呼叫所有函式 python 呼叫函式

python內建了很多有用的函式,我們可以直接呼叫。也可以在互動式命令列通過help abs 檢視abs函式的幫助資訊。呼叫abs函式 abs 100 abs 20 abs 12.34 12.34 呼叫函式的時候,如果傳入的引數數量不對,會報typeerror的錯誤,並且python會明確地告訴你 ...

Python 系統命令呼叫之 subprocess

python 3不再推薦使用老的os.system os.popen commands.getstatusoutput 等方法來呼叫系統命令,而建議統一使用subprocess庫所對應的方法如 popen getstatusoutput call 標準用法使用資料傳參,可以用shlex庫來正確切割命...